Electrical performance:
Input voltage: 6V-27V
Maximum current: 43A
Input level: 3.3-5V
Control method: PWM or level
Duty cycle: 0-100%
Over-voltage protection value: 30V
Over-current protection value: 84A
Overheating protection value: 200°C
Rated power: within 200W

Pin Description:
1. RPWM: Forward level or PWM signal input, active high
2. LPWM: Reverse level or PWM signal input, active high
3. R_EN: Forward drive enable input, high-level enable, low level off
4. L_EN: Reverse drive enable input, high-level enable, low level off
5. R_IS: Forward drive current alarm output
6. L_IS: Reverse drive current alarm output
7. VCC: +5 V power output, 5V power supply connection with the microcontroller
8. GND: Signal common low end
9. B+: Connect to the positive pole of power supply, 6-27V.
10. B-: Connect to negative pole of power supply.
11. M+: Connect to motor
12. M-: Connect to motor
